Bhopal Metro Spurs 100% Guideline Rate Surge

In a significant development, proposed increases in collectorate guideline rates are causing a stir in five key locations near the upcoming Bhopal Metro. The suggested surge, amounting to about 100%, is poised to reshape the real estate landscape in these regions, ushering in both opportunities and challenges.

The areas identified for the potential rate hike are strategically located to benefit from the Bhopal Metro project, which promises improved connectivity and enhanced accessibility. This proposal has generated intense discussions among real estate stakeholders, including developers, investors, and prospective homebuyers.

The collectorate guideline rates play a pivotal role in property transactions, influencing the stamp duty and registration charges. A 100% hike in these rates could have a cascading effect on property prices, impacting the overall real estate market dynamics. Developers are closely monitoring the situation as it unfolds, assessing the potential implications on project costs and profit margins.The proposed guideline rate increase aligns with the government's vision to boost infrastructure development and urban connectivity. However, it also raises concerns about affordability and market sustainability. Homebuyers are evaluating the potential impact on their budgets, while investors are recalibrating their strategies in response to these proposed changes.

As discussions intensify, all eyes are on the final decision regarding the guideline rate adjustments. The outcome will not only shape the real estate landscape in the identified locations but will also serve as a case study for similar developments in other emerging metro corridors.

Haworth India Hosts Women’s Leadership Panel Series

Haworth India marked International Women’s Day by hosting a leadership roundtable series titled ‘Give to Gain’, bringing together senior women leaders from architecture and design firms, corporates and project management consultancies. The series has been conducted in Delhi and Mumbai, with upcoming sessions scheduled in Bengaluru and Hyderabad on 27 March 2026. Structured as moderated panel discussions followed by audience interaction, the initiative examined the business impact of women’s leadership and the role of inclusive workplaces in supporting professional growth. Max Estates Secures RERA For Max One Project

Max Estates has secured RERA approval (UPRERA No.: UPRERAPRJ9759) for its Max One development around Max Towers in Sector 16B, Noida, bringing renewed progress to a project previously stalled following the insolvency of its earlier developer. Spread across around 10 acres with an estimated development potential of about 2.5 million sq ft, Max One is planned as an integrated mixed-use campus combining serviced residences, premium offices, retail spaces and a private club. Hindware Introduces Starc Smart Wall Mount Toilet

Hindware has introduced the Starc Smart Wall-Mount Toilet under its Hindware Italian Collection, designed to combine automation, hygiene and contemporary bathroom aesthetics. The model features automatic flushing, sensor-based seat opening and closing, and remote-controlled functions. It also includes an oscillating water spray and warm air dryer for cleaning, along with a self-cleaning nozzle designed to maintain hygiene.
